Zoom Range and Versatility

The most significant advantage of an all-in-one lens is its ability to handle multiple focal lengths, reducing the need to carry multiple lenses. A zoom like 18-300mm covers everything from wide landscapes to distant wildlife, making it ideal for spontaneous travel moments. However, extremely broad zooms can sometimes compromise optical quality or introduce distortions at the edges. Balance your desire for versatility with the importance of image sharpness, especially for prints or large displays. Consider whether your travel style involves a lot of walking and quick shots, which makes a compact zoom more practical, or if you prefer detailed, high-quality images where a prime or shorter zoom might suffice.

Size and Weight

Portability is paramount for travel lenses. While some lenses boast impressive zoom ranges, they often come with added bulk, which can be cumbersome during long days of sightseeing. Compact designs like the Tamron 18-300mm strike a good balance, offering substantial zoom without excessive weight. Larger lenses, although sometimes offering better optical performance, may weigh down your camera bag and cause fatigue. Think about your typical travel days—if you prefer light loads or carry your gear all day, prioritize smaller, lighter options that still meet your photography needs.

Compatibility and System Support

Ensuring the lens fits your camera system is non-negotiable. Most versatile all-in-one lenses are designed for specific mounts, such as Sony E-mount or Canon RF. Some models are only compatible with mirrorless or APS-C cameras, so check your camera’s specifications before purchasing. Adapting lenses from other systems can lead to reduced functionality or added complexity. Also, consider whether your camera supports features like image stabilization, which can be vital for sharp shots in low light or at long focal lengths. Compatibility issues can turn a promising lens into an inconvenient choice, so double-check before making a decision.

Image Quality and Optical Performance

While zoom flexibility is attractive, it shouldn’t come at the expense of image quality. Lower-cost all-in-one lenses may introduce chromatic aberrations, distortions, or softness at the edges, especially at wider apertures. If your travel photography emphasizes landscapes or architecture, sharpness and color fidelity are critical. On the other hand, some high-end zooms or fixed-aperture lenses deliver impressive clarity across the zoom range. Your budget will influence your choice here, but investing in a lens with good optical performance ensures your travel memories are crisp and vibrant, reducing reliance on post-processing.

Durability and Weather Resistance

Travel conditions can be unpredictable—dust, rain, and rough handling are common. Choosing a lens with weather sealing can save you from disappointment and damage. While many compact lenses lack this feature, some mid-range and premium all-in-one options include sealing against moisture and dust. Additionally, consider the build quality—metal mounts and sturdy construction extend the lifespan of your gear in challenging environments. If your trips involve outdoor adventures or frequent exposure to the elements, investing in a durable, weather-resistant lens is a smart move.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I really replace multiple lenses with one travel lens?

While an all-in-one lens offers remarkable convenience, it often involves tradeoffs in optical quality and maximum aperture. For casual travel or general photography, a versatile zoom like 18-300mm can handle most situations effectively. However, for professional-quality images or low-light conditions, dedicated prime lenses or shorter zooms may deliver sharper results. It’s about matching your expectations and travel style—if you prioritize minimal gear and flexibility, an all-in-one lens can serve well, but don’t expect the same performance as specialized lenses in every scenario.

Is a larger zoom lens always better for travel?

Not necessarily. While a larger zoom can cover more focal lengths, it often results in a bulkier and heavier lens, which may not be practical for long walks or crowded travel spots. The key is balance—look for a zoom range that offers enough coverage without excessive size. For instance, a 18-200mm lens might be more manageable than a 28-300mm in terms of weight and size, while still providing significant versatility. The best choice depends on your preferred shooting style and how much gear you’re willing to carry.

Should I choose a fixed aperture or a variable aperture for travel?

Fixed aperture lenses maintain the same maximum aperture throughout the zoom range, which is advantageous in low-light conditions and for achieving consistent depth of field. However, these lenses tend to be larger and more expensive. Variable aperture zooms, common in all-in-one models, often have a smaller maximum aperture at longer focal lengths, which can limit their performance in dim lighting. If low-light photography is a priority, investing in a lens with a fixed or wider aperture might be worth the extra cost and size.

How important is weather sealing for travel lenses?

Weather sealing can significantly extend the usability of your lens in challenging outdoor conditions. If your trips involve hiking, beach visits, or unpredictable weather, a sealed lens protects against dust, moisture, and light rain, reducing the risk of damage. While most budget lenses lack this feature, many higher-end all-in-one options do include weather sealing. Even if you don’t plan to venture into extreme conditions, a sealed lens provides peace of mind and added durability, especially on longer trips where repairs or replacements might be inconvenient.

Is it better to buy a dedicated travel lens or a versatile zoom?

Dedicated travel lenses tend to be optimized for specific focal lengths or conditions, offering superior optical quality and often being smaller and lighter. Versatile zooms, however, provide the convenience of covering many scenarios with a single lens, reducing gear weight and complexity. Your choice depends on your priorities—if you value convenience and spontaneity, a good all-in-one zoom makes sense; if you’re aiming for the highest image quality and don’t mind changing lenses, a dedicated prime or zoom might be better.
